Is iron sulfate safe for pets? When it comes to lawn care products, there are various options available, such as fertilizers, weed killers, and iron sulfate (ferrous sulfate), which is commonly used to eliminate moss. It’s essential to consider the safety of your pets when using these products. Iron sulfate-based products, in particular, have the potential to pose risks to your pets. They can lead to skin irritations upon contact and may result in gastrointestinal problems if ingested. Additionally, some iron sulfate-containing products can be a cause for concern due to the risk of iron poisoning if consumed by pets. Therefore, it’s crucial to exercise caution and take preventive measures to protect your pets when using iron sulfate-based lawn care products.
Is Iron Sulphate Harmful To Cats?
Is iron sulfate harmful to cats? Iron sulfate, also known as ferrous sulfate, can potentially pose a threat to cats if ingested in excessive amounts. This is primarily due to the fact that a cat’s body lacks a natural mechanism to eliminate excess iron. Signs of ferrous sulfate poisoning in cats may include gastrointestinal irritation, and more severe complications may arise if a significant quantity of iron sulfate is consumed. It’s worth noting that such cases are uncommon unless a cat has ingested a substantial amount of moss killer or a product containing iron sulfate.
